您的位置:首页 > Web前端 > AngularJS

Angular中,数据更改自动加载页面

2017-12-12 11:37 176 查看
在angularjs中,检查绑定的数据有没有发生变化,页面动态修改数据,angularjs不去更新视图的问题

可以使用angularjs提供的$scope.$apply方法


$scope.name = "张三";
setTimeout(function(){
$scope.$apply(function(){
$scope.name = "李四";
});
},1000);

使用$scope.$apply方法,1秒钟后张三变成李四。

也可以使用angular的$timeout方法,效果差不多

$scope.name = "张三";
$timeout(function(){

$scope.name = "李四";

},1000);
1秒钟后张三变成李四。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  angularjs angular